1Recover from Recently Deleted Album

By default, the Photos app on your Mac automatically moves the photos you delete to an album called Recently Deleted. There, the photos are stored for 30 days. After this period, they get permanently deleted. So, if you have accidentally deleted your photos from the Photos app, then you can easily recover them from Recently Deleted album within the 30-day grace period.
Follow these instructions to recover them:
Step 1. Open Photos app on your Mac.
Step 2. Navigate to Albums > Recently Deleted.
Step 3. In that album, you will see the thumbnails of your deleted photos. Simply choose the photos that you want to recover and then click the Recover option to recover them. The selected photos will be restored to their original location/album.
After recovering the desired photos, you can free up space by clicking the Delete All button and permanently delete the remaining photos from the Recently Deleted album.

2Recover Deleted Photos from Mac iPhoto
iPhoto is an old Photos app that was replaced with Photos by Apple in 2015. If you are still using the iPhoto app, then you will be glad to know that this app also has a dedicated album for deleted photos. In this app, that folder/album is called iPhoto Trash. If you have accidentally deleted your photos from the iPhoto app, then you can recover them from iPhoto Trash.
Step 1. Open iPhoto app on your Mac.
Step 2. Find and click on Trash displayed on the Sidebar of the app.
Step 3. Now press the Control button and click on the photos that you want to recover and then use the Put Back option to recover them.
3Recover Deleted Photos from Trash on Mac
This is another way to recover your accidentally deleted photos on Mac. By default, everything you delete on your Mac is moved to Trash. If you want to recover the deleted photos, you will simply need to open the Trash and drag the desired photos to a location of your choice. Keep in mind that this method will only work if you haven't emptied the Trash. Follow these instructions:
Step 1. Open Mac Trash.
Step 2. Find the photos that you want to recover, select them, and then drag them to your Mac's desktop or any other location you desire. You can also choose the photos and right click on them, then click on Put Back. The selected photos will be copied/restored.

2Recover with Time Machine
If you don't want to use a third-party data recovery tool to recover your deleted photos, then this is a recommended method. There is a possibility that your Mac has been making Time Machine backups automatically in the background. If that is the case, then you can recover your deleted photos from one of the Time Machine backups. Here are the steps to recover deleted photos with Time Machine backup:
Step 1. First, you need to make sure the Photos app is already closed. Then open Time Machine on your Mac.

Step 2. Select the latest backup and navigate to your photo library.
Step 3. Select the photo library and click on Restore. That's it!
There are two recovery modes for your option: Lost File Recovery and Raw Recovery
Lost File Recovery: It allows you to recover files deleted by Command + Delete, or emptied from Trash, and lost files from formatted or corrupted partitions. This recovery mode is recommended first. It enables you to recover lost data with original file names and folder structures.
Raw Recovery: If Lost File Recovery cannot find your wanted files, you can try Raw Recovery, but the recovered files here have no original names and folder structure.
